Default Mead on Lees too long, looking for advise

I started a blueberry melomel about 2 1/2 years ago and got it to the secondary fermentor. I was then deployed overseas and haven't been able to work with the mead until now. I can't find my notes on what my SG gravity is, but my final is .994. I racked it off of a heavy layer of Lees. It has a strong alcohol taste, no blueberry or honey flavors. I am looking for any advise to save, or flavor up, this batch.

To get some taste back into it, I'd recommend backsweetening it with honey (preferably the same one you used initially if you can). I wouldn't put in a ton; just do it to taste. After that you could add in some blueberries for a week or so to get some of those flavors back. You'll probably want to stabilize with sorbate before you do any of this, even thought it has been so long (just in case).
